Trump Initially Laid Out Five Goals for the Iran War. Here’s Where They Stand.
Key Points:
- President Trump outlined five key goals for the Iran war, aiming to eliminate imminent threats from the Iranian regime, as stated in a video released on February 28, 2026.
- The U.S. and Israel have significantly damaged Iran’s missile capabilities by destroying many ballistic missiles, launchers, and missile production factories, but Iran continues to launch missiles and use attack drones.
- Much of Iran’s navy has been destroyed in the conflict, including the sinking of the Iranian destroyer IRIS Dena near Sri Lanka by a U.S. submarine in early March, resulting in significant casualties.
- Despite these military setbacks, Iran still retains nuclear material and maintains coordination with regional militias, indicating ongoing threats remain.
